Drug Store Standoff: CVS Robbery Turns Into Hostage Situation In North Carolina (UPDATED)

Robbery At N.C. Drug Store Turns Into Hostage Situation

Gunman surrenders in NC drugstore standoff after releasing hostages in failed robbery attempt.

ORIGINAL STORY BELOW ...

An attempted armed robbery at a North Carolina drug store turned into a hostage situation early Friday, WCNC reported.

The unidentified gunman allegedly tried to hold up the CVS Pharmacy in Belmont, 15 miles west of Charlotte, then took three employees hostage when police arrived on the scene, CBS reported.

According to Belmont Police Sgt. John Wilson, the officers responded to reports of a robbery around 1:45 a.m. Friday. When they arrived on the scene, the armed suspect fired several shots at the officers and they returned fire, WFMY News reported.

Multiple state and local police agencies, including the Gastonia Police Department Regional SWAT team, were called to the store. Shortly after 4 a.m., hostage negotiators managed to secure the release of three hostages.

At the time of this writing, the gunman is still inside the store.
